Chinese Drywall Testing
Test 1. Analysis of the drywall samples for presence of total strontium (Sr) by ICP. This test is used as a screening procedure to indicate if strontium sulfide is presumptively present in the sample.

Test 2. Analysis of the drywall samples for presence of impurities [iron/Fe2S and strontium/SrS] by X-rayFluorescence-XRF, X-ray diffraction-XRD, and light microscopy.

Test 3. Analysis for presence of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s- especially for organic sulfides) - this test indicates if the drywall sample emits sulfur-based gases capable of producing corrosion.day 3 day 2 day 1 day

Test 4. Analysis of the drywall sample for elemental sulfur/BNA analysis- this test indicates if the drywall sample emits sulfur-based gases capable of producing corrosion.

Test 5. Analysis of copper wires/surfaces by SEM/EDX- this test indicates if the corrosion of copper surfaces is associated with the components of the drywall.

Test 6. Accelerated Corrosion Test- qualitative analysis of the drywall for its propensity to corrode copper in environmental chamber exposure.
